Hello community, here is the log from the commit of package protobuf for openSUSE:Factory checked in at 2018-12-21 08:19:33 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/protobuf (Old) and /work/SRC/openSUSE:Factory/.protobuf.new.28833 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"protobuf" Fri Dec 21 08:19:33 2018 rev:34 rq:659285 version:3.6.1 Changes: -------- --- /work/SRC/openSUSE:Factory/protobuf/protobuf.changes 2018-10-11 11:45:23.174791816 +0200 +++ /work/SRC/openSUSE:Factory/.protobuf.new.28833/protobuf.changes 2018-12-21 08:19:34.625673446 +0100 @@ -1,0 +2,5 @@ +Mon Dec 17 10:28:51 UTC 2018 - Fridrich Strba <[email protected]> + +- Add maven pom files to the protobuf-java package + +-------------------------------------------------------------------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 protobuf.spec ++++++ --- /var/tmp/diff_new_pack.Usrq3x/_old 2018-12-21 08:19:35.297672817 +0100 +++ /var/tmp/diff_new_pack.Usrq3x/_new 2018-12-21 08:19:35.301672813 +0100 @@ -30,7 +30,7 @@ Summary: Protocol Buffers - Google's data interchange format License: BSD-3-Clause Group: Development/Libraries/C and C++ -Url: https://github.com/google/protobuf/ +URL: https://github.com/google/protobuf/ Source0: https://github.com/google/protobuf/archive/v%{version}.tar.gz#/%{tarname}-%{version}.tar.gz Source1: manifest.txt.in Source2: baselibs.conf @@ -52,6 +52,7 @@ %endif %if %{with java} BuildRequires: java-devel >= 1.6.0 +BuildRequires: javapackages-local %endif %description @@ -148,6 +149,7 @@ %if %{with java} pushd java +%pom_remove_parent ../src/protoc --java_out=core/src/main/java -I../src ../src/google/protobuf/descriptor.proto mkdir classes javac $extra_java_flags -d classes core/src/main/java/com/google/protobuf/*.java @@ -176,6 +178,10 @@ install -D -m 0644 %{name}-java-%{version}.jar %{buildroot}%{_javadir}/%{name}-java-%{version}.jar ln -s %{name}-java-%{version}.jar %{buildroot}%{_javadir}/%{name}-java.jar ln -s %{name}-java-%{version}.jar %{buildroot}%{_javadir}/%{name}.jar +install -D -m 0644 pom.xml %{buildroot}%{_mavenpomdir}/%{name}-parent-%{version}.pom +%add_maven_depmap %{name}-parent-%{version}.pom +install -D -m 0644 core/pom.xml %{buildroot}%{_mavenpomdir}/%{name}-java-%{version}.pom +%add_maven_depmap %{name}-java-%{version}.pom %{name}-java-%{version}.jar popd %endif @@ -212,6 +218,12 @@ %if %{with java} %files -n %{name}-java %{_javadir}/protobuf* +%{_mavenpomdir}/protobuf* +%if %{defined _maven_repository} +%{_mavendepmapfragdir}/%{name} +%else +%{_datadir}/maven-metadata/%{name}.xml* +%endif %endif %if %{with python2}
